Bruno Fernandes: Aiming for Premier League Glory in Final Nine Matches
Bruno Fernandes is on the brink of making Premier League history as he heads into the final stretch of the season with Manchester United. With just nine games left, the midfielder has the chance to break Thierry Henry’s long-standing assist record.

Currently, Fernandes boasts an impressive tally of seven goals and 14 assists this season, showcasing his talent as a crucial player in United’s lineup. The Portugal international has been a standout performer, providing vital contributions throughout the campaign.
Since the departure of Ruben Amorim and the appointment of Michael Carrick, United has witnessed a transformation in their performance levels, with Champions League qualification firmly in their sights. Although they faced a setback against Newcastle last week, the upcoming match against Aston Villa presents a prime opportunity for a rebound.
To break the illustrious assist record, Fernandes will need to deliver in the upcoming fixtures. The challenging run-in includes matches against teams that have struggled defensively, presenting him with numerous opportunities to add to his assist count. For instance, their encounter with Aston Villa, a team currently out of form, could serve as a launching pad for Fernandes to rack up assists.
Furthermore, matches against Leeds United, Brentford, Nottingham Forest, and Brighton also stand out as potential venues for Fernandes to shine. His ability to capitalize on set-pieces and find teammates in scoring positions could be pivotal in these fixtures.
